The effects of nitrogen concentration, shading and nutrient solution concentration, and N/K ratio on growth and macroelements will also be investigated. The effects of 1-MCP on post-storage quality of Aglaonema commutatum Schott. ‘White Tip`, Dieffenbachia seguine (Jacq.) Schott ‘Tropic Marianne`, and Philodendron ‘Imperial Green` will be studied.
